Suspension 2 Read
All suspension leaking oil and has a bad clunking noise. Audi of america calls it ( sweating ). And say its normal. And would not replace until completely broken.vehicle feels like its going to fall apart
Suspension component failure leading to leaking shock absorber. Problem acknowledged by audi as a known design defect and shocks replaced under their campaign, "43a9 dynamic ride control suspension service". After new shocks the car does not track center, pulling to right at highway speeds and erratic…

How we count
Every figure here comes from complaints owners filed with NHTSA — 1,100,006 of them, covering 1,982 models built between 1981 and 2026.
A complaint is an unverified report: someone wrote down what happened to their car. It is not a confirmed defect and not a recall. What makes the volume useful is the pattern — when thousands of owners of the same build describe the same failure, that is a signal no marketing brochure will give you.
Two things we do that the source does not. First, we compute the age of the car at the moment of failure from the incident date and the model year. Second, we group complaints by the first 11 characters of the VIN — the production series — so a bad plant run does not disappear into a model-wide average.
